What is Pooh Bear’s catchphrase?
Oh, bother
Pooh is best known for his signature catchphrase, “Oh, bother,” usually spoken after getting himself into some sticky situations. From time to time, though, he and his friends also share unexpected words wisdom. These are my favorite quotes from Winnie the Pooh.

What is a word to describe Winnie the Pooh?
Winnie-the-Pooh, also called Pooh Bear and Pooh , is a fictional anthropomorphic teddy bear created by English author A. A. Milne and English illustrator E. H. Shepard . The first collection of stories about the character was the book Winnie-the-Pooh (1926), and this was followed by The House at Pooh Corner (1928).
